About

Jeffery S. Schippmann is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Management Science and Operations Research and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Jeffery S. Schippmann has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 667 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Social Psychology, 4 papers in Management Science and Operations Research and 3 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Jeffery S. Schippmann’s work include Emotional Intelligence and Performance (3 papers), Measurement Invariance in Structural Equation Modeling (3 papers) and Educational and Psychological Assessments (3 papers). Jeffery S. Schippmann is often cited by papers focused on Emotional Intelligence and Performance (3 papers), Measurement Invariance in Structural Equation Modeling (3 papers) and Educational and Psychological Assessments (3 papers). Jeffery S. Schippmann collaborates with scholars based in United States. Jeffery S. Schippmann's co-authors include Philip L. Roth, Fred S. Switzer, Andrew J. Vinchur, Erich P. Prien and Jerome A. Katz and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Applied Psychology, American Psychologist and Personnel Psychology.
